As a Chef, you\'ll be working in a role that truly matters, delivering nutritious meals in care home settings across Glasgow and surrounding areas.
This temporary position provides a competitive pay rate of £16-£17 per hour. Youll receive weekly payments, with holiday pay also being accrued. As a temporary worker, you have the flexibility to pick shifts that suit you, with no minimum commitment required. This ensures you can manage your work-life balance while enjoying security and peace of mind.
Responsibilities within your new role as a ChefIn your role, you will assist the chef with food preparation, maintain high standards of cleanliness and hygiene in the kitchen, and ensure food safety is always a priority. You will also work closely with the team to ensure smooth and efficient kitchen operations.
Your experience, qualifications and personalityWere looking for candidates who have significant experience as a chef or Cook in a similar care or educational setting.A valid PVG or Discolsure is required, which you should currently hold or be willing to obtain. Strong communication skills and the ability to work well within a team are key attributes. You will be passionate about service excellence, committed to cleanliness and hygiene, and capable of managing tasks efficiently even in high-pressure situations.

How to prepare for a job interview at Stafffinders
✨Know Your Ingredients
Before the interview, brush up on your culinary knowledge, especially in relation to nutrition and dietary needs in care settings. Be ready to discuss how you can create nutritious meals that cater to various dietary requirements.
✨Showcase Your Team Spirit
Since teamwork is crucial in a kitchen environment, prepare examples of how you've successfully collaborated with others in previous roles. Highlight your communication skills and how you contribute to a positive kitchen atmosphere.
✨Hygiene is Key
Make sure you understand the importance of cleanliness and food safety. Be prepared to discuss your experience with maintaining hygiene standards and any relevant certifications you hold, like your PVG or Disclosure.
